After you select a trigger that you want to duplicate, you hit the "Insert into Duplicator" at the bottom of the trigger viewer pop-up box. Then you replace the number value you want to change with $X or another variable, select your range, etc. When you're ready to duplicate, you hit "Compile Triggers." When it's done, save the map and open it with
an editor of your choice ScmDraft 2.
